各位搞技术、玩代码的朋友们,注意啦!

据最新消息,Codex 的使用量已经在 07/06 07:54 正式重置。这意味着如果你上个月额度用光了,现在又是满血复活的状态!对于经常需要依赖 AI 辅助编程的同学来说,这绝对是个不容错过的“回血”时刻。

Codex 使用量重置通知截图

【快讯】Codex 于 07/06 07:54 重置使用量 (来源: LINUX DO)

今天我们就来聊聊 Codex 到底是个啥它的额度限制以及怎么把这笔每个月价值 1.5 万美元的羊毛薅到极致

什么是 Codex?为什么值得用?

简单来说,Codex 是 OpenAI 推出的一个基于 GPT-3 的代码生成模型。虽然现在大家都在用 GPT-4,但对于代码生成和理解任务,Codex 依然有着其独特的优势,尤其是在一些 API 接口或者特定的代码补全场景下。

核心亮点:

Codex 代码生成演示图

Codex 能够根据自然语言描述快速生成代码

  1. 代码补全能力强: 它不仅能写注释,还能根据上下文直接补全函数、逻辑甚至整个代码块。
  2. 支持多种语言: Python、JavaScript、TypeScript、Ruby、Go 等几十种主流编程语言都不在话下。
  3. 自然语言转代码: 你可以用大白话描述需求(“帮我把这个列表按日期排序并去重”),它就能直接给出对应的代码实现。

额度说明:每月 1.5 万美元的“免费午餐”

很多同学可能只知道它好用,但不清楚具体的免费额度规则。Codex 提供的 API 免费层额度其实非常大方,足以支撑个人开发者的日常使用,甚至是小项目的开发需求。

通常来说,新注册账号或者符合条件的 educational 账号,会获得每月一定量的 Free Tokens。换算下来,这个额度在官方定价表中大约相当于 15,000 美元 的调用额度(虽然实际 API 价格波动,但这个量级绝对是“巨款”级别的福利)。

注意: 额度通常是按月重置的,也就是 UTC 时间每月的 1 号(或者根据具体账单日),如果你发现用不了了,不用急,等到重置点就会自动恢复。这次传出的 07/06 重置信息,可能是指特定账号类型的周期性刷新或者是官方的一次临时调整,大家可以去后台看一眼自己的 Billing 页面确认。

实战教程:如何查看与使用额度

既然重置了,咱们就得赶紧用起来。以下是一份快速上手指南:

1. 确认额度是否重置

  • 登录 OpenAI 的官方网站。
  • 进入 Usage 或者 Billing 页面。
  • 查看当前的 Usage LimitHard Limit。如果数字回到了初始高位,说明重置成功,可以放心挥霍了!

2. 获取 API Key

  • 在左侧菜单栏找到 API keys
  • 点击 "Create new secret key"。
  • ⚠️ 重要: 这个 Key 只显示一次,务必复制保存到本地,千万别泄露给别人,否则容易被刷爆额度。

3. 接入 IDE 或工具

有了 Key,最爽的就是把它接进你的开发环境里。比如使用 VS Code 的相关插件,或者在自己写的脚本里直接调用 API。

Python 调用示例:

import openai

# 替换你的 API Key
openai.api_key = "sk-xxxxxxxxxxxxxxxxxxxxxxxx"

response = openai.Completion.create(
  engine="code-davinci-002", # Codex 的引擎名称
  prompt="# Python 3 function to calculate the fibonacci sequence\ndef fibonacci(n):",
  temperature=0,
  max_tokens=100
)

print(response.choices[0].text)

薅羊毛小贴士:如何把额度用在刀刃上?

虽然额度很多,但毕竟是资源,咱们追求的是效率最大化。这里有几个建议:

  1. 精准 Prompt(提示词): 提示词越清晰,返回的代码就越准确,避免来回反复调用来回消耗 Token。最好在 Prompt 里指明语言、框架和具体需求。
  2. 控制 Temperature: 对于代码生成,建议将 temperature 设置在 00.2 之间。代码讲究逻辑严谨,太高的随机性容易生成 Bug。
  3. 设置 Max Tokens: 如果只需要一小段代码,把 max_tokens 设小一点,既能省钱,响应速度也更快。
  4. 利用 Playground 调试: 先在网页版的 Playground 里试好 Prompt,确认效果后再写到代码里批量调用,避免无效试错。

遇到问题怎么办?

如果在调用过程中遇到报错,通常是以下几种情况:

  • Rate Limit(速率限制): 即使有免费额度,每分钟的请求次数也有上限。如果报 429 错误,建议加个简单的重试机制或者过几分钟再试。
  • Invalid API Key: 检查 Key 是否复制正确,或者是否因为安全原因被吊销了。
  • Quota Exceeded: 看看是不是这个月额度真的用完了,这种情况下只能等下个月重置,或者考虑升级付费计划。

结语

Codex 作为一款强大的 AI 编程助手,极大地提高了我们的开发效率。既然额度已经重置,大家赶紧去检查一下自己的账户,把这个“隐形生产力”利用起来吧!

如果你有关于 Codex 的使用技巧或者踩坑经历,欢迎在评论区分享,大家一起交流下怎么写代码更省力!

标签: none

评论已关闭